Estamos buscando um desenvolvedor ou equipe com experiência em integrações de sistemas para conectar o Ninsaúde (sistema de gestão de clínicas) com o Nibo (plataforma financeira) via API. O objetivo é automatizar e otimizar todo o fluxo financeiro da nossa clínica, garantindo a sincronização de dados e a correta classificação de lançamentos.
A integração deve contemplar as seguintes funcionalidades essenciais:
Sincronização de Pacientes: Implementar uma lógica para sincronizar pacientes do Ninsaúde como clientes no Nibo.
Envio de Lançamentos Financeiros: Desenvolver a funcionalidade para enviar automaticamente lançamentos financeiros do Ninsaúde para o Nibo. Isso inclui receitas, atendimentos, procedimentos e faturas.
Classificação de Lançamentos: Os lançamentos enviados para o Nibo devem ser classificados por categoria e centro de custo, conforme as definições da clínica.
Lógica de Atualização e Prevenção de Duplicidade: É crucial que a integração inclua uma lógica robusta para evitar a duplicação de registros e garantir a atualização correta dos dados existentes. Deve haver um sistema de logs detalhado para monitoramento.
(Opcional) Módulo de Cobranças/Boleto: Se possível, gostaríamos de integrar também o módulo de Cobranças/Boleto do Nibo para uma gestão ainda mais completa.
Entregáveis do Projeto:
Mapeamento de Dados: Um documento detalhado com o mapeamento completo dos campos e fluxos de dados entre Ninsaúde e Nibo.
Integração Funcional: A API ou serviço de integração completamente implementado e funcionando em ambiente de produção.
Logs e Tratamento de Erros: Um sistema de logs abrangente e tratamento de erros eficaz para garantir a estabilidade e a rastreabilidade da integração.
Documentação Técnica: Documentação técnica completa da solução desenvolvida.
Manual para o Financeiro: Um manual de uso claro e objetivo para a equipe financeira da clínica.
Requisitos e Preferências:
Experiência comprovada com integrações RESTful APIs.
Preferência por profissionais que já tenham experiência em integração com ERPs financeiros ou sistemas de gestão de clínicas.
Conhecimento em
Node.js, Python ou .NET é um diferencial, mas estamos abertos a outras stacks se justificadas.
Prazo de Entrega: Não estabelecido